d6540a1869 fix(clipboard): support copy over http:// via execCommand fallback (#3810)
navigator.clipboard is only exposed in a secure context (https or
localhost). On self-hosted instances served over plain http:// it is
undefined, so every copy / "copy all" / export button silently failed and
left the clipboard empty (GitHub #3781).

Add a shared copyText(text): Promise<boolean> helper in
@multica/ui/lib/clipboard that prefers the async Clipboard API and falls
back to a hidden <textarea> + document.execCommand('copy') for non-secure
contexts. Migrate all direct navigator.clipboard.writeText call sites
(code blocks, agent transcript copy-all, token / webhook / issue-link
copy, etc.) to it, gating success side-effects on the returned boolean,
and remove the now-redundant copyMarkdown wrapper. Secure-context users
keep the native path unchanged.

27b473151b refactor(ui): move CODE_LIGATURE_CLASS to zero-dep code-style module (#3463)
Extracts CODE_LIGATURE_CLASS and CODE_LIGATURE_DESCENDANT_CLASS into
packages/ui/lib/code-style.ts. Non-markdown CLI command surfaces
(onboarding/cli-install-instructions, runtimes/connect-remote-dialog)
can now import the class strings without pulling in the shiki +
react-markdown + katex dependency graph via the markdown barrel.

CodeBlock and Markdown continue to consume the constants from the
new module; the markdown barrel no longer re-exports CODE_LIGATURE_CLASS.

19c40c5d68 fix(ui): translate hardcoded English strings in shared ui package (#2526)
The four user-visible strings exposed by packages/ui rendered untranslated
on every page that used them:

- file-upload-button.tsx — "Attach file" aria-label/title
- sidebar.tsx — "Toggle Sidebar" sr-only label/aria-label/title
- pagination.tsx — "Go to previous/next page" aria-labels
- CodeBlock.tsx — "plain text" language fallback + "Copy code" aria-label/tooltip

Root cause: the package had no i18n hookup at all because the package
boundary rule forbids importing @multica/core. Replicating the pattern
five times would have been the same hack five times. Hooking up
react-i18next directly is the structurally clean fix — i18next is a
generic library, not business logic, and the upstream I18nextProvider
already exposes the instance via context.

To let packages/ui typecheck the selector form standalone (i.e. without
the views resource-types augmentation in scope), the augmentation is
split: views declares everything except the `ui` namespace on a new
global `I18nResources` interface, and packages/ui contributes the `ui`
slice via declaration merging in packages/ui/types/i18next.ts. Views'
resources-types side-effect-imports that file so both packages see the
merged shape during downstream typechecks.

Scope intentionally excludes:
- packages/ui/components/common/error-boundary.tsx — keeping its fallback
  in English so a render-time crash never depends on i18n being healthy.
- apps/desktop/src/renderer/src/components/update-notification.tsx —
  ships with the next desktop release, not via this PR.
